It is extremely important that the professional who is assigned the responsibility to tackle your home improvement project should be skilled enough to handle it. You must always consider a few vital details before you decide to hire a contractor to work on your project. Here are some key details you should consider:
Organize your ideas before you embark on any home improvement project. This is a vast area of knowledge. As a homeowner, you should have a clear idea of which areas of your home need a complete makeover. Make sure to have a clear vision of your requirements. This will allow you to closely focus on the most relevant areas of your home. Once you have a clear vision of what you want to accomplish, the job can become a little easier and more convenient.
Meeting with prospective contractors is paramount. Once you have understood your requirements, it is the perfect time to meet with the contractor. Meeting with the contractor and discussing your options will help you judge the capability of the contractor. It can also give you a clear idea of the market trends as well as the cost of a particular project.
Determine your overall budget. Once you have met a few potential contractors, you can get a clear idea of how much different projects cost. Get bids from multiple contractors so you can determine the average price. You need to review each price quote thoroughly. Analyze each part of the quote to see if the price offered is reasonable. It is your duty to confirm that the quote justifies the services provided by the contractor.
Have the contractor sign a clear written agreement. Read the contract carefully and do not hesitate to raise any questions that need clarification or explanation. Inquire about how the payment will be made. Also, never pay more than half the total price of the contract in advance. In case the contractor needs to procure a lot of materials before commencing work, a payment in advance is totally understandable. You must also know which things must be mentioned in the contract. These details may include scope of work, schedule of construction, etc.
